OIC Denounces Israeli Occupation Authorities' Takeover of UNRWA Headquarters in Jerusalem
Jeddah, August 25 (QNA) - The Organization of Islamic Cooperation (OIC) on Tuesday strongly condemned the Israeli occupation authorities' raid on and evacuation of the headquarters of the United Nations Relief and Works Agency for Palestine Refugees (UNRWA) in the Qalandiya area, north of occupied Jerusalem, as well as the seizure of the facility, calling it a new escalation in efforts to target the agency and its facilities in occupied Jerusalem.
In a statement, Secretary-General Hissein Brahim Taha warned against the continued targeting of United Nations institutions, particularly UNRWA and its facilities, saying such actions constitute a dangerous escalation that threatens the Palestinian refugee issue and their rights and further deepens their humanitarian suffering.
He emphasized that the agency plays an essential and irreplaceable role in providing education, health care, relief and social services to Palestinian refugees amid the ongoing Palestinian refugee crisis.
Taha called on the international community, particularly the Security Council and the United Nations, to fulfill their responsibilities by working to halt Israeli actions against UNRWA and its facilities, ensure the protection of the agency and its staff, and enable UNRWA to continue providing services to Palestinian refugees without interference, in accordance with its legal mandate and relevant UN resolutions.
